aboutsummaryrefslogtreecommitdiffstats
path: root/packages/libmimedir
AgeCommit message (Expand)Author
2008-01-24libmimedir 0.3.1: Remove DEFAULT_PREFERENCE=1, set -1 due to known bugs.Paul Sokolovsky
2007-08-06libmimedir: Add 0.4 2Florian Boor
2007-06-14libmimedir: Fix packaging.Paul Sokolovsky
2007-04-03packages/gpe-contacts/gpe-contacts_cvs.bbPhilippe De Swert
2007-04-01libmimedir: switch to svn, remove SRCDATE from sane-srcdates.incKoen Kooi
2007-01-11libmimedir: Add patch by Jan Arne Petersen to support parsing of Google Calen...Florian Boor
2006-11-20another set of parse errors fixingMarcin Juszkiewicz
2006-11-20many packages: fix parse errors #2Marcin Juszkiewicz
2006-11-14libmimedir: add a maxdate for the gslist patch and a sane-srcdate to work aro...Koen Kooi
2006-10-26libmimedir: Remove bogus PACKAGES_DYNAMICRichard Purdie
2006-10-25libmimedir: fix packagingKoen Kooi
2006-08-14libmimedir 0.4.0: fix packagingKoen Kooi
2006-08-14task-sdk: fix some RDEPENDS and set PACKAGES_DYNAMIC for some more packagesKoen Kooi
2006-08-12libmimedir 0.4.0: add patch by Martin Felis to fix list append behaviourKoen Kooi
2006-08-07libmimedir: update PV to match so-versionKoen Kooi
2006-08-07libmimedir 03.1.+cvs: bump PR + up default_prefKoen Kooi
2006-08-07libmimedir: Add patch to allow writing the sequence property.Florian Boor
2006-08-04libmimedir: Add update patch not applied to cvs.Florian Boor
2006-05-10libmimedir 0.3.1: add patch by Neal Walfield to fix importing of ics files ge...Koen Kooi
2006-01-13PV changes to make sure upgrades aren't affected after the recent cvs PV stan...Richard Purdie
2006-01-07Convert CVSDATE -> SRCDATE. Also standardise cvs and svn PVs to x.x.x+cvsYYYY...Richard Purdie
2006-01-04Revert the changes from revisions 65af73a95a851d2e8c3cf2f523f1acc488be0208, 2...Richard Purdie
2006-01-02autotooled packages: remove custom do_stagePhilipp Zabel
2005-11-27libmimedir cvs + 0.3.1: improve packaging so library renaming kicks inKoen Kooi
2005-11-03libmimedir: add 0.3.1 release and DP down the cvs oneKoen Kooi
2005-09-02libmimedir_cvs: stage some more headers, patch courtesy Logan Owen, closes #285 Koen Kooi
2005-09-02libmimedir_cvs: fix stagingKoen Kooi
2005-08-31libmimedir_cvs: change default_preference to 1Koen Kooi
2005-08-30libmimedir_cvs: default_preference = -1Koen Kooi
2005-08-30libmimedir: add upstream sourceKoen Kooi
2005-06-30import clean BK tree at cset 1.3670Koen Kooi
2004-12-09Merge oe-devel@oe-devel.bkbits.net:openembeddedChris Larson
-native'>paule/ca-certificates-native OpenEmbedded Core user contribution treesGrokmirror user
summaryrefslogtreecommitdiffstats
path: root/bitbake/bin/bitbake
blob: d14a627f4d4c5ccf97a587c0f53264d7f556fcf7 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
#!/usr/bin/env python3
# ex:ts=4:sw=4:sts=4:et
# -*- tab-width: 4; c-basic-offset: 4; indent-tabs-mode: nil -*-
#
# Copyright (C) 2003, 2004  Chris Larson
# Copyright (C) 2003, 2004  Phil Blundell
# Copyright (C) 2003 - 2005 Michael 'Mickey' Lauer
# Copyright (C) 2005        Holger Hans Peter Freyther
# Copyright (C) 2005        ROAD GmbH
# Copyright (C) 2006        Richard Purdie
#
# This program is free software; you can redistribute it and/or modify
# it under the terms of the GNU General Public License version 2 as
# published by the Free Software Foundation.
#
# This program is distributed in the hope that it will be useful,
# but WITHOUT ANY WARRANTY; without even the implied warranty of
#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
# GNU General Public License for more details.
#
# You should have received a copy of the GNU General Public License along
# with this program; if not, write to the Free Software Foundation, Inc.,
# 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A.

import os
import sys

sys.path.insert(0, os.path.join(os.path.dirname(os.path.dirname(__file__)),
                                'lib'))
try:
    import bb
except RuntimeError as exc:
    sys.exit(str(exc))

from bb import cookerdata
from bb.main import bitbake_main, BitBakeConfigParameters, BBMainException

if sys.getfilesystemencoding() != "utf-8":
    sys.exit("Please use a locale setting which supports utf-8.\nPython can't change the filesystem locale after loading so we need a utf-8 when python starts or things won't work.")

__version__ = "1.31.1"

if __name__ == "__main__":
    if __version__ != bb.__version__:
        sys.exit("Bitbake core version and program version mismatch!")
    try:
        sys.exit(bitbake_main(BitBakeConfigParameters(sys.argv),
                              cookerdata.CookerConfiguration()))
    except BBMainException as err:
        sys.exit(err)
    except bb.BBHandledException:
        sys.exit(1)
    except Exception:
        import traceback
        traceback.print_exc()
        sys.exit(1)